Ir para conteúdo
Fórum Script Brasil

lowys

Membros
  • Total de itens

    995
  • Registro em

  • Última visita

Tudo que lowys postou

  1. Olá! nos input name="Não use Cifrão!" Não vi o trecho onde você recebe os dados do formulário. Onde você recebe, valida e trata dos dados que chegaram ao php pela variável $_POST
  2. Olá! As mensagens de erro estão dizendo que se está tentando usar array(s) com esses índices(que não existem) nas referidas linhas do arquivo inserebcm.php Se são variáveis recebidas via $_POST, certifique-se de que os índices estão iguais aos names dos inputs/selects/textarea Se esses campos não são de preenchimento obrigatório, e o sr. já usa php7, defina assim: $lon_geo = $_POST['lon_geo'] ?? null; // se existir o índice lon_geo em $_POST, será ele, se não, será null
  3. lowys

    Verificar Include

    É do jeitinho que o sr. escreveu! Só depende do que é retornado por Session::GetVarSESSION('nome_login') e de corrigir o erro na linha 11 do arquivo mat_1.php
  4. lowys

    Erro de Banco de Dados

    Olá! Esse usuário e senha não foram aceitos. Tente descobrir qual é, corretamente, o user e a senha do seu database.
  5. Remova aqueles @ dos mysql_* Eles são supressores de erros. Assim, se houver algum erro, você não será informado. Não saberá qual é, e não poderá resolver. acrescente isso depois de executar a query: $sql = mysql_query("SELECT * FROM produtos WHERE nome LIKE '".$palavra."' ORDER BY nome") or die(mysql_error()); As extensões mysql_* estão obsoletas e já faz uns 5 anos que o php recomenda não utilizar mais. Sugiro que use mysqli Veja: http://php.net/manual/pt_BR/function.mysql-error.php
  6. lowys

    Verificar Include

    A mensagem está dizendo que na linha 11 do arquivo mat_1.php você está tentando usar a classe Seguranca, mas aparentemente ela não foi encontrada no escopo do arquivo. O sr. está usando um autoload?
  7. veja se isso te ajuda: https://pt.stackoverflow.com/questions/14646/como-selecionar-uma-opção-em-um-select-e-carregar-dados-relacionados-em-outro
  8. Ah tá! Então poderás solucionar usando ajax Em resumo vai ser um javascript que vai acessar o php(via get ou post) e alterar o select sem a necessidade de recarregar toda a página
  9. Olá Jean! Não entendi! Você não quer usar o método post? Então use o get, ou apenas não defina o method no seu form
  10. Olá! A versão dos browsers era a mesma? O sr. está usando flexbox? Pode mandar um screenshot de como fica no iphone pra gente ver?
  11. lowys

    Verificar Include

    O que não está dando certo? Aparece algum erro no browser? A sessão deve ser iniciada antes de qualquer coisa ser entregue ao browser.
  12. Olá! Sugestão: Você vai precisar usar ajax e guardar os "checkboxes" marcados numa sessão.
  13. Olá! O link não funciona! Mostre-nos o script que processa os dados que estás a cadastrar talvez alguém consiga perceber o que ocorre
  14. Veja se esse tutorial te ajuda: https://www.w3schools.com/howto/howto_js_topnav_responsive.asp
  15. Olá! Em php 7+ faça assim: $a = $_POST['a'] ?? null;
  16. Olá! Quando logar seu usuário, guarde a id em uma variável de sessão. Quando montar a sua query, use a id que está guardada na sessão
  17. porque o número de ordem precisa ser alterado? Se ele serve pra apenas para definir a ordem dos documentos tanto faz se é 1, 3 ou mil números acima Talvez haja uma falha na origem de sua lógica De qualquer maneira você pode: 1) Se conectar ao database (use mysqli ou pdo) 2) Executar uma query de busca por todos os registros que tenham o número de ordem maior do que o último que foi anulado 3) Para cada registro encontrado, monte e execute uma query de update decrescendo 1 do valor de ordem Se tiver dúvidas em como montar e executar as queries, vai postando como está ficando o seu script pra gente tentar ajudar, beleza?
  18. Dependendo de quantos gigabytes está o seu mysql, talvez seja melhor usar um database nosql, orientado a documentos. Em que momento do script o sr. percebe lentidão? Tá usando local ou hospedado? Quanto de memória ram está alugada?
  19. Existe! O problema não é com o xampp O xampp é o melhor
  20. Olá! Para desenvolver os mecanismos de busca no seu site, o sr. vai precisar ter as informações em um banco de dados. Muito provavelmente o seu serviço de hospedagem já deve te oferecer o banco de dados mysql. Com as informações armazenadas em um database, o sr. poderá implementar os mecanismos de busca.
  21. https://jqueryui.com/autocomplete/
  22. lowys

    foreach dentro de for na View

    Olá! Provavelmente é algum mistério com alguma dessas variáveis. No browser, clique com o botão direito no select que é gerado e mande inspecionar. Lá, provavelmente vai estar a mensagem de erro.
  23. Olá! Clique com o botão direito no style da camada do arquivo que está com o efeito desejado e clique em copy style Depois clique com o botão direito na camada onde está a logo preenchida e clique em paste style
  24. Olá! Não tenho nenhum exemplo. Também não sei se seria a solução "mais adequada". Mas seria +- assim: $buscaClientes = 'SELECT id, cliente, ... FROM clientes ...'; // sua query de clientes Execute a query e o resultado será um array com dados dos $clientes Percorra esse array e busque os outros dados das outras tabelas foreach($clientes as $index => $cliente){ $outrosDadosQuery = 'SELECT outros, dados FROM outraTabela WHERE fk_cliente='.$cliente[id]; // execute a query e pegue o $resultado // se houver resultados, acrescente os dados ao array dos clientes: $clientes[$index]['outros-dados'] = $resultado; } Assim o sr. terá os dados essenciais dos clientes apenas uma única vez E acrescentará os outros dados de uma ou mais tabelas ao array de cada cliente
  25. Olá! Talvez o sr. precise fazer uma query pra buscar os nomes dos clientes, depois outra pra buscar os dados pertinentes ao cliente e montar o seu array sem repetições de nomes
×
×
  • Criar Novo...